However, Human Design offers individual insight into how this can work for you, in a highly personalised and aligned way. Here are some ways your Human Design influences your well-being.
Type
Your Human Design type is how you are designed to operate in the world. If you perform to a different operating system expectation, you will end up depleting your energy and vitality. Working against your Human Design strategy, based on your type, is the fastest way to burn out. Imagine being a Projector with no motor centres trying to do all the things a Generator with a defined sacral centre does. The Projector is designed for efficiency over consistent doing. Understanding how your energy is designed to be used means that you get to take care of your body and your vitality.
Authority
In a world full of choices, shoulds and obligations, it can be more difficult than ever to choose what is right for you. So much anxiety starts with overwhelm. The best way to move from overwhelm to clarity is to lean on your authority. This is your aligned decision-making GPS. When you know how to connect with your Human Design authority, you will discern which decisions are right for you. Building trust is essential because some of those decisions may be completely illogical. The more you trust this process and collect evidence that it works for you, the more you will disconnect from overwhelm and anxiety.
Root Centre
This is one of 2 pressure centres in the body. If you have this defined, you are more capable of dealing with pressure to get things done or to be busy. Sometimes this turns into a hobbit which is not aligned and uses energy in your body in a disempowered way. If you have this centre undefined, you are more likely to feel pressure from the outside world which can feel uncomfortable too. If you give in to this pressure, you are using energy you don’t have access to. In both cases, this could lead to burnout as this centre is directly connected to your adrenals. The more you understand how you are designed to work with this pressure and lean into your strategy & authority, the more vitality and less stress you experience.
Head Centre
The head centre is also a pressure centre which adds pressure focused on finding the right answer. The more you feel this pressure to figure out the right answer, the more your body experiences anxiety. If your head centre is defined, notice if it feels empowered to be in the energy of inspiration and logic. If your head centre is undefined, notice the pressure to figure things out. The key in both instances is to notice when you feel anxiety or overwhelm, it’s time to move the energy.
